Job Summary:  
Responsible for the efficient daily operation of the asphalt plant to ensure production of quality hot mix asphalt. Ensure conformance to processing specifications by monitoring process and providing accurate information regarding the operation of the plant.  Perform daily plant inspection. This hourly, non exempt position will work with direct and indirect supervision.

Essential Functions:    
* Ensure smooth, efficient day to day operation of asphalt plant.
* Demonstrate the belief that quality is created in the operational process.
* Strives to make the best product at all times.
* Control the heating, drying and mixing of asphalt, sand, stone and specified additives to produce quality asphalt paving materials.
* Ensure conformance to processing specifications by monitoring process and providing accurate information regarding the operation of the plant.
* Adjust equipment such as screens and conveyors to control or vary size of product and/or to maintain uniform flow of materials.
* Order all raw materials and maintain inventories.  
* Ensure bins are stocked and correctly prioritized.
* Perform daily plant inspection.
* Proactively communicate with customers and other GOH personnel/departments regarding plant operation.
* Observe environmental factors to ensure that emission control devices operate properly.
* In conjunction with Plant Leader, plan, prioritize, schedule, and coordinate activities of plant operation, production, maintenance and personnel.
* Act as delegate for Plant Leader when necessary.
* Assist in training of new staff.
* Exercise proper care and maintenance of company equipment.
* Frequently work more than 40 hours per week and non traditional hours including night shift, Saturdays and occasionally Sundays.
* Perform additional assignments per supervisor’s direction.

Knowledge of:
* Hot mix plant (batch and drum operations) safety, operations and equipment.
* Maintenance procedures for the operation of hot mix plant and associated equipment.
* Mix designs, materials and specification requirements.

Ability to:
* Learn and follow GOH company policies and procedures.
* Recognize operation conditions such as segregated stock piles, moisture problems, contamination, etc.
* Identify mechanical malfunctions, troubleshoot and lead repairs as necessary.
